The display on a calculator screen is shown below.

8.49473EE8

What number does the calculator display represent?

EE is a representation of "x10^)

For example,

6EE5 = [tex]6\times10^5[/tex]

So in this case,

[tex]8.49473EE8 = 8.49473\times10^8 = 849473000[/tex]
